Lemon Meringue Cookie Cups

Description

These Lemon Meringue Cookie Cups are a delightful dessert that combines the zesty flavor of lemon with a fluffy meringue topping, all served in a sweet cookie cup.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 cup powdered sugar
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 1 large egg yolk
  • 2 tablespoons lemon zest
  • 1/4 cup fresh lemon juice
  • 3 large egg whites
  • 1/4 teaspoon cream of tartar
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ar


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ine flour and powdered sugar, then cut in butter until it resembles coarse crumbs.
  3. Add egg yolk, lemon zest, and lemon juice, mixing until a dough forms.
  4. Press the dough into mini muffin tins to form cups.
  5. Bake for 12-15 minutes or until lightly golden.
  6. While the cups cool, beat egg whites and cream of tartar until frothy.
  7. Gradually add granulated sugar, continuing to beat until stiff peaks form.
  8. Fill cooled cookie cups with lemon curd and top with meringue.
  9. Broil for 1-2 minutes until meringue is golden brown.
  10. Let cool before serving.

Notes

  • Use fresh lemon juice for the best flavor.
  • Be careful not to overbake the meringue.
